Collision Appraiser Jobs in Las Vegas, NV
A Collision Appraiser in the automotive industry is responsible for assessing the damage to vehicles following accidents or other instances of damage. Their role is to inspect the damaged vehicle, estimate the repair costs, and negotiate the claim settlement with the insurance company or the vehicle owner. They also work with automotive repair personnel to ensure the accurate execution of repairs. Hence, they play a critical role in the claim settlement process, serving as a link between the claimant, the insurance company, and the repair workshop.
To become a Collision Appraiser, an individual must have good knowledge of vehicle repair processes, excellent communication skills, and strong negotiation abilities. Certification from the National Institute for Automotive Service Excellence (ASE) and a license from the state's Department of Insurance could be advantageous. Prior to stepping into this role, a person could have experience as an Automotive Repair Technician, Insurance Claim Adjuster, or even as an Automotive Parts Specialist. All these roles would equip the individual with the knowledge and hands-on experience needed to estimate vehicle repair costs accurately and negotiate effectively.
